Overview

Old Man Evil is a collection of 12 stories, six of which take place in contemporary America while the other five transpire abroad. The flagship story, in which a suburban refugee finds himself in a New Mexican shantytown among derelicts and eccentrics, examines the quiet damage inflicted by social conventions. Backlighting the action is the millennia-distant afterglow of Sodom and Gomorrah. Set to Rebetika music, " Pub Blues" is an exploration of marriage and middle age that takes place in urban New Jersey. " Chele Kula" dramatizes the struggle against imperialism during the Serbian uprising against the Ottoman Empire in 1809. " Straightsville" tests the depth of a suburban heterosexual's acceptance of gay men. " Hamlet's Ghost Sighted in Frontenac, KS," in which a mixed-blood Hopi wonders whether his uncle killed his father, takes place in a single hallucinogenic night fueled by cocaine. " Tolstoy's Kunak" revolves around the friendship that formed between the Russian author and a young Chechen during the Russo-Caucasian Wars. " Mengele's Gypsy," is based on the documented relationship between Josef Mengele and a four-year-old Gypsy boy imprisoned in Auschwitz.
